Performing a Netgear AC750 Extender factory reset will erase any custom settings you have made on the extender, and you will need to set it up again as if it were a new device.
To perform a factory reset on your Netgear AC750 extender, please follow these steps:
1. Locate the reset button on your extender. It is usually a small pinhole button located on the back or bottom of the device.
2. Take a paperclip or a similar thin object and press and hold the reset button for about 10 seconds. Make sure to press and hold the button until the Power LED on the extender starts blinking.
3. Release the reset button after the Power LED starts blinking. The extender will reboot and restore the factory default settings.
4. Wait for the extender to finish the reset process. This may take a few minutes.
5. Once the reset is complete, the extender will be restored to its factory default settings, including the default username and password.
